Default Pedal Hesitation & Idle Issues after LS2 Throttle Body Install

Hi Folks,

My electronic throttle body went bad on my ls6 so I swapped in an LS2. I haven't taken it to the tuner yet, but I'm wondering if what I'm experiencing is abnormal. I have a lag in acceleration when I step on the pedal. Once it get's past about 3500rpm it seems fine, but the first 1/4 of the pedal produces very little response.

It's idling but it's a bit rough, have to feather the gas and clutch a lot to get it going. My tuner told me to try a idle re-learn but I can't seem to find a procedure that works, any tips?

I'm suspecting a slight vacuum leak possibly, can't hear or see and obvious one though.
